How to Select the Best Natural Turf Grass?

When it comes to choosing the ideal natural turf grass for your lawn or landscape, several factors must be considered to ensure you make an informed decision. The right type of grass can enhance the aesthetic appeal of your outdoor space while providing a robust and sustainable foundation. Here are some essential tips to guide you through the selection process.

Understand Your Climate

Before diving into the specifics of grass types, analyze your local climate. Different grasses thrive in varying temperature ranges and weather conditions. For instance, cool-season grasses like Kentucky bluegrass flourish in northern climates, while warm-season varieties such as Bermuda grass are better suited for southern regions. Understanding your climate will help you narrow down your options effectively.

Consider Your Lawn's Purpose

The intended use of your lawn significantly influences the type of grass you should choose. High-traffic areas, such as playgrounds or sports fields, require durable grasses that can withstand wear and tear. Alternatively, if your lawn mainly serves as an ornamental area, you may opt for a more lush and visually appealing variety. Define the primary function of your lawn to guide your selection.

Soil Type and Preparation

Assessing your soil type is another critical aspect of selecting the right turf grass. Different grasses have varying tolerance levels for soil conditions like pH, drainage, and nutrient availability. Conduct a soil test to identify its characteristics and make necessary amendments before planting your grass. A well-prepared soil foundation will significantly enhance the establishment and growth of your turf.

Maintenance Requirements

Every type of grass comes with its maintenance demands, including mowing height, irrigation needs, and fertilization schedules. Select a grass type that aligns with the time and effort you're willing to invest. For instance, some grasses require regular mowing and watering, while others are more drought-resistant and low-maintenance. Understanding these requirements in advance will ensure your chosen grass remains healthy and vibrant.
